Nikon AF-S Nikkor 70-200mm f/4G ED VR Review

The Nikon AF-S Nikkor 70-200mm f/4G ED VR ($1,399.95 direct)($1,396.95 at Amazon) is the low-cost alternative to Nikon's 70-200mm f/2.8 lens. It only captures half the light at its maximum aperture, but it costs $1,000 less. There's no compromise in terms of build or optical quality—the lens is sharp throughout its zoom range, though edge performance is a bit lacking at 70mm. It sharpens up as you close the aperture, and delivers similar performance to the Canon EF 70-200mm f/4L IS USM($1,199.00 at Amazon) lens. It's compatible with full-frame Nikon cameras, as well as APS-C bodies, where it covers a 105-300mm field of view due to the smaller sensor. The lens features a flat black finish with gold trim. It measures 7 by 3.1 inches (HD) and weighs 1.9 pounds. A hood and protective case are included. Outstanding optics and size.

This lens is outstanding. Much sharper than my 70-200 2.8 vr1. I was really surprised by how much smaller and lighter it is compared to the 2.8 as well. Only downside is compared to the 2.8 it really is not quite as fast. It won't replace my 2.8 for freezing action and that is a shame.

A very nice lens

As a professional photojournalist I have used the 2.8 version of this lens from Nikon and Canon for years. This is a very nice, more affordable alternative. The lens is very sharp, the image stabilization works very well, and it focuses at about 3.5 feet, which is amazing for a 200mm lens.

Nikon AF-S Nikkor 70-200mm f/4G ED VR

The Nikon AF-S Nikkor 70-200mm f/4G ED VR is a new FX-format telephoto zoom lens with versatile 70-200mm focal range and constant f/4 aperture.
